Febrile seizures: simple versus complex

A febrile seizure occurs with fever in a developmentally typical child, classically 6 months to 5 years, without a central-nervous-system infection. It is the most common childhood seizure.

Simple febrile seizureComplex febrile seizure
SemiologyGeneralized (typically tonic-clonic)Focal features
Duration<15 minutes≥15 minutes
FrequencyOnce in 24 hoursMore than once in 24 hours
RecoveryBack to baselineProlonged recovery raises concern

After a first simple febrile seizure, if the child is well-appearing, the exam shows a typical viral source or no meningitis signs, and immunization status is not a special meningococcal/Hib problem, routine CT and lumbar puncture are not indicated. AAP teaching: LP is indicated when meningitis or encephalitis is suspected (ill appearance, nuchal rigidity, petechiae, prolonged focal seizure). LP is an option in infants 6–12 months who are unimmunized or whose immunization status is unknown, and in children already given antibiotics, because meningeal signs can be unreliable. Do not CT a recovered, playful toddler “to rule out a tumor” after a 3-minute generalized febrile seizure.

Counsel recurrence. Roughly one in three children will have another febrile seizure; risk is higher with younger age at the first event, family history, and a relatively low fever at the time of the seizure. Recurrence is frightening and usually still benign. Teach fever recognition, rescue positioning, when to call EMS (seizure ≥5 minutes, focal, repeated, or incomplete recovery), and that chronic daily antiepileptic drugs are not indicated in primary care for simple febrile seizures. Abortive rectal diazepam or nasal midazolam is a neurology/ED decision for selected recurrent or prolonged cases, not a reflex after one brief simple event.

Complex febrile seizures, abnormal neurodevelopment, and a child who is not well-appearing need a harder look — including infection workup and neurology — not automatic home acetaminophen as the only plan.

Unprovoked seizure, AEDs, absence versus ADHD staring

A first unprovoked seizure (no fever, no acute metabolic trigger you have already treated) is a pediatric neurology referral. Obtain glucose in the acute setting, consider electrolytes when indicated, and get an ECG if the “seizure” might have been arrhythmic syncope. Imaging decisions for a first unprovoked seizure belong with the acute-care and neurology teams; a well child who fully recovered may not need an emergency CT in the office. Do not start a chronic antiepileptic drug in primary care without a specialist. Choice of levetiracetam versus oxcarbazepine versus ethosuximide is not a CPNP-PC sample-closet skill. You may give rescue counseling and safety teaching (water, heights, driving for adolescents per state law) while the referral is in motion.

Absence epilepsy is typical in school-age children: dozens of brief (seconds) staring spells per day, unresponsive during the spell, no postictal sleepiness, sometimes eyelid flutter or automatisms, and often provoked by hyperventilation in clinic. EEG shows 3-Hz spike-and-wave. Teachers report the child “blanks out” during lessons.

ADHD staring is inattentive drifting that can be interrupted by calling the name, touching a shoulder, or a novel stimulus. It is not a 10-second freeze with unresponsiveness and immediate return. Do not start ethosuximide from a Vanderbilt form. Do not start a stimulant as the only plan for uninterruptible daily staring — that child needs an absence evaluation.

Headache: migraine, tension, secondary red flags

Primary migraine in children is often bifrontal (not always unilateral), with photophobia or phonophobia, nausea, a desire to lie down, and a family history. Attacks last hours; the child looks miserable and then is well between episodes. Tension-type headache is a pressing, band-like, milder pain without vomiting or severe photophobia, often with stress or screen load.

Secondary headache is the imaging question. Red flags:

  • Worst headache of life or a sudden thunderclap
  • Morning vomiting or headache that wakes the child from sleep
  • Papilledema, diplopia, or a new focal neurologic finding
  • Progressive worsening, personality or school collapse, ataxia, or a young child with an atypical first severe headache
  • Known VP shunt, immunosuppression, or head trauma with red-flag signs

Image if red flags are present. Emergent CT is for thunderclap, acute trauma with deterioration, or a child who is not safe to wait. MRI (often with neurology guidance) is preferred for subacute concerning features when the child is otherwise stable. Do not CT every tension headache. Treat migraine with early ibuprofen or acetaminophen, rest, hydration, and a trigger/sleep plan; frequent or disabling migraine and any red-flag case need a tighter follow-up or neurology path. Opioids are not pediatric headache care (see 15.3).

Concussion: same-day removal, then return-to-learn

Section 15.2 already locked the field rule: a sport-related concussion is a clinical diagnosis; remove from play the same day; no same-day return; CT is for intracranial-injury red flags, not to prove concussion. This section adds return-to-learn (RTL).

Cognitive rest is relative, not a week in a dark room as a default. After 24–48 hours of reduced load if symptoms are prominent, start a graded school plan:

  1. Symptom-limited activity at home (light reading, short walks)
  2. Schoolwork at home in brief blocks
  3. Partial school day, extra time, no tests, reduced screen and noise, rest breaks
  4. Full days with accommodations
  5. Full academics without concussion accommodations

Advance a step when symptoms stay stable or improve. Return-to-learn generally precedes full return-to-play. An athlete is not cleared for contact while still needing a half-day and test waivers because of headache and fog. Return-to-play remains a stepwise progression (light aerobic → sport-specific → noncontact drills → full-contact practice → game) with written clearance. Worsening at a step means drop back. Second-impact danger is why same-day return is forbidden.

School nurses and teachers need a written RTL note. Persistent symptoms beyond a couple of weeks, especially with migraine history or inadequate rest/overstimulation, need a structured concussion clinic or neurology path — not endless light duty without a plan.

Breath-holding spells and infantile spasms

Breath-holding spells occur in toddlers (often 6 months to 6 years). Cyanotic spells follow crying or frustration: a long cry, apnea, cyanosis, brief loss of consciousness, sometimes a few jerks, then rapid recovery. Pallid spells follow a startle or minor bump: pallor, limpness, brief asystole-range reflex. The child is well afterward. This is not epilepsy. EEG is unnecessary when the history is classic. Check iron status — iron deficiency is associated, and treatment can reduce spells. Do not start a chronic AED. Teach that the spell is involuntary, protect the airway during it, and avoid reinforcing prolonged tantrums as the only strategy without also treating iron if deficient.

Infantile spasms (West syndrome) are an emergency. Typical age is about 3–12 months (often 4–8). Clusters of sudden flexor or extensor spasms (jackknife, salaam) especially around sleep transitions; a developmental plateau or regression; EEG hypsarrhythmia at neurology. Caregivers may call them colic, a startle, or reflux. Refer NOW — same-day pediatric neurology or ED that can obtain an urgent EEG — because delayed treatment worsens developmental outcome. You do not trial GER medication for a week while waiting to see if the clusters fade.

Exam traps

  • CT after every simple febrile seizure in a recovered, well child.
  • Starting a chronic AED from primary care after one unprovoked seizure.
  • Calling absence “ADHD” because the teacher mentioned staring.
  • Imaging every tension headache — or not imaging thunderclap, papilledema, or morning vomiting.
  • Same-day sport return, or full contact before return-to-learn is complete.
  • AEDs for breath-holding.
  • Watchful waiting on infantile spasms.

Counsel the simple febrile seizure, refer the unprovoked one, interrupt the ADHD stare on purpose, image the red-flag headache, write the school ladder after concussion, reassure true breath-holding, and move West syndrome out of the office today.
